A New Group Key Exchange Protocol with Stronger Security for Imbalanced Wireless Network

Abstract:Group Authenticated Key Exchange (GAKE) protocols allow two or more parties to generate a common group session key in public channel. Considering users’ different computing power, a new GAKE protocol is proposed for imbalanced wireless network and its security is proved in the random oracle model. In additional, the protocol can resist ephemeral key compromise attack and any two users can generate a two-party session key using the information of group stage. Compared with other GAKE protocols for imbalanced wireless network, the proposed protocol has stronger security.
